Paupitzsch
Paupitzsch is a locality in Delitzsch, Nordsachsen, Saxony. Paupitzsch is situated nearby to the locality Zscherne, as well as near Neuhaus.Places of Interest

Niemegk
Memorial
Niemegk is an abandoned village in the former district of Bitterfeld in Saxony-Anhalt, Germany. In the 12th century Thimo of Wettin founded a monastic establishment here which served as a Wettin family monastery. Niemegk is situated 3½ km north of Paupitzsch.
